The Utah Mammoth have announced forward Logan Cooley will be out a minimum of eight weeks with a lower-body injury. Cooley crashed into the net against the Vancouver Canucks on Friday and hit his leg on the post.
Obviously, this is a significant loss for the Mammoth.
As bad as the news is, things could have been worse. Utah avoided a significantly longer injury with Cooley, as the incident initially looked far more serious. It’s his second knee scare in a week, but again, no major structural damage.
Cooley has been Utah’s top scorer with 14 goals, and without him the Mammoth have lost three straight, sinking to 14-15-3 amid one of the league’s worst stretches since late October. Since Oct. 28, the Mammoth are 6-13-3 (.341).
